| Index: base/base.gypi
|
| diff --git a/base/base.gypi b/base/base.gypi
|
| index 63c2b931c1ac630fc734112a3c3a5860ed0879a7..19fdcb91b3cd10eb71d77fc522e98f2cd65d4aeb 100644
|
| --- a/base/base.gypi
|
| +++ b/base/base.gypi
|
| @@ -379,14 +379,6 @@
|
| 'power_monitor/power_monitor_posix.cc',
|
| 'power_monitor/power_monitor_win.cc',
|
| 'power_monitor/power_observer.h',
|
| - 'process.h',
|
| - 'process_info.h',
|
| - 'process_info_mac.cc',
|
| - 'process_info_win.cc',
|
| - 'process_linux.cc',
|
| - 'process_posix.cc',
|
| - 'process_util.h',
|
| - 'process_win.cc',
|
| 'process/internal_linux.cc',
|
| 'process/internal_linux.h',
|
| 'process/kill.cc',
|
| @@ -403,12 +395,16 @@
|
| 'process/memory_linux.cc',
|
| 'process/memory_mac.mm',
|
| 'process/memory_win.cc',
|
| + 'process/process.h',
|
| 'process/process_handle_freebsd.cc',
|
| 'process/process_handle_linux.cc',
|
| 'process/process_handle_mac.cc',
|
| 'process/process_handle_openbsd.cc',
|
| 'process/process_handle_posix.cc',
|
| 'process/process_handle_win.cc',
|
| + 'process/process_info.h',
|
| + 'process/process_info_mac.cc',
|
| + 'process/process_info_win.cc',
|
| 'process/process_iterator.cc',
|
| 'process/process_iterator.h',
|
| 'process/process_iterator_freebsd.cc',
|
| @@ -416,6 +412,7 @@
|
| 'process/process_iterator_mac.cc',
|
| 'process/process_iterator_openbsd.cc',
|
| 'process/process_iterator_win.cc',
|
| + 'process/process_linux.cc',
|
| 'process/process_metrics.h',
|
| 'process/process_metrics_freebsd.cc',
|
| 'process/process_metrics_ios.cc',
|
| @@ -424,6 +421,8 @@
|
| 'process/process_metrics_openbsd.cc',
|
| 'process/process_metrics_posix.cc',
|
| 'process/process_metrics_win.cc',
|
| + 'process/process_posix.cc',
|
| + 'process/process_win.cc',
|
| 'profiler/scoped_profile.cc',
|
| 'profiler/scoped_profile.h',
|
| 'profiler/alternate_timer.cc',
|
| @@ -701,9 +700,9 @@
|
| 'path_service.cc',
|
| 'posix/unix_domain_socket_linux.cc',
|
| 'process/kill_posix.cc',
|
| - 'process/process_metrics_posix.cc',
|
| 'process/launch_posix.cc',
|
| - 'process_posix.cc',
|
| + 'process/process_metrics_posix.cc',
|
| + 'process/process_posix.cc',
|
| 'rand_util_posix.cc',
|
| 'scoped_native_library.cc',
|
| 'files/scoped_temp_dir.cc',
|
| @@ -726,7 +725,6 @@
|
| 'sources/': [
|
| ['include', '^debug/proc_maps_linux\\.cc$'],
|
| ['include', '^files/file_path_watcher_linux\\.cc$'],
|
| - ['include', '^process_util_linux\\.cc$'],
|
| ['include', '^process/memory_linux\\.cc$'],
|
| ['include', '^process/internal_linux\\.cc$'],
|
| ['include', '^process/process_handle_linux\\.cc$'],
|
| @@ -766,14 +764,12 @@
|
| ['include', '^threading/platform_thread_mac\\.'],
|
| ['include', '^time/time_mac\\.'],
|
| ['include', '^worker_pool_mac\\.'],
|
| - # Exclude all process_util except the minimal implementation
|
| + # Exclude all process/ except the minimal implementation
|
| # needed on iOS (mostly for unit tests).
|
| - ['exclude', '^process_util'],
|
| - ['include', '^process_util_ios\\.mm$'],
|
| - ['exclude', '^process/launch_posix\\.cc$'],
|
| - ['exclude', '^process/launch_mac\\.cc$'],
|
| - ['exclude', '^process/memory_mac\\.mm$'],
|
| - ['include', '^process/process_handle_posix\\.cc$'],
|
| + ['exclude', '^process/.*'],
|
| + ['include', '^process/.*_ios\.(cc|mm)$'],
|
| + ['include', '^process/memory_stubs\.cc$'],
|
| + ['include', '^process/process_handle_posix\.cc$'],
|
| ],
|
| 'sources': [
|
| 'process/memory_stubs.cc',
|
| @@ -858,8 +854,7 @@
|
| ['exclude', '^files/file_path_watcher_linux\\.cc$'],
|
| ['exclude', '^files/file_path_watcher_stub\\.cc$'],
|
| ['exclude', '^file_util_linux\\.cc$'],
|
| - ['exclude', '^process_linux\\.cc$'],
|
| - ['exclude', '^process_util_linux\\.cc$'],
|
| + ['exclude', '^process/process_linux\\.cc$'],
|
| ['exclude', '^sys_info_linux\\.cc$'],
|
| ],
|
| }],
|
|
|